We noticed this road with very few caches, and we couldn’t just leave it alone, even though calling it a “desert highway” might be sort of a stretch. This shortcut to Ocotillo Wells only takes about 5 times as long as driving around on the pavement, but isn’t it nice to have some change of scenery. The dirt road roughly follows pole lines and railroad tracks, with a couple of side trips into sandy washes, side trips not recommended unless you have good 4WD.
